| Description: | A mixture of mainstream, mainly contemporary, Country music and older Rock 'n' Roll classics. |
| Duration: | 1 hours 56 Minutes (preceded by ComRadSat News) |
| Time Slot: | Wednesday 10am |
| First On-air: | 12th December '00 |
| Presenter: | Ken Cooper |
| Australian Content: | Target 20% |
| History: |
April '02 - When
Jacinta Mackin left town. Ken Cooper returned but in the current time slot. Prior to this the show was airing on Tuesdays between 9 and 11am. January '02 - Poor health forced Ken Cooper off air, Jacinta Mackin taking over after a couple of hectic weeks when James Mason filled in. It was at this time when the show reverted to a two hour format while still beginning at 9am. December '01 - The show was extended by an hour to cover for the absence of New And Used which went into recess during the summer school holidays. Initiated by Ken as a temporary measure after the demise of the LP Show. |
